-
分數太小,題目太簡單,沒意思。
-
a=0 從右到左開始。
n%=(n%=2)--n%=(7%=2)--n%=1---n = 0
A+=A-=A*=A 是使用不同編譯器產生不同結果的語句。 在 VC 中,a = 0 執行一次,因為執行了 -= 操作
當 (--y==x++) 首先執行時,x 的值變為 16,y 的值變為 19。 判斷 19==15 顯然是錯誤的,然後 ++x 返回 17。
3.輸出 1,0
先做 a+b 和 a-b,顯然是 28!= 2,所以它是真的,值是 1
同樣,<= 為 false,值為 0
#define pi
float getvolume(const float& r,const float& h)
-
1. a+=a === a=a+a 302. a-=2 === a=a-2 13
3. a*=2+7 === a= a*(2+7) 1354. a/=a+a === a=a/(a+a) 05.
n%=(n%=2) === n= n%(n%=2) 先計算 n%=2 n=1,再計算 n%=1 結果 0
6.a+=a-=a*=a 計算 a*=a 15*15 a-=a 15*15-15*15 a+=a 0+0 0
問題2:y是否等於減去1再與x比較,比較完成後x減一,相當於(20-1)==15,結果為17
問題 3:a+b=18,a-b=2 18!=2 true==1y-= = =, =false=0問題 4:
double mj(int r,int h)
-
1,2,3 可以用 Visel C++ 自行測試。 4 的答案如下:
#include《iostreat》
main()
-
只需編寫乙個程式並執行它。
-
答:以 0x 開頭,後跟 0 9,f 是十六進製整數。 -0x3al 是乙個十六進製數,等於十進位的 -56,其中 l 是長整數,a 是正確的。
b:以數字 0 開頭,後跟數字 0 7 的八進位整數。 08l在八進位數中有非法字元“8”(八進位中不能出現8),並且不符合其他整數或實數的條件,所以b是錯誤的。
c:'6'由於使用單引號,它看起來不像是整數,而是字元。 但別忘了,在 C 語言中,當表示單個字元時,需要在字元兩邊加上單引號。 '6'yes 也是乙個字元,表示十進位整數 6,c 是正確的。
d:在C中表示指數時,需要用e或e表示,e或e前必須有數字。 對 6 次方的表示,即 1234000,d 是正確的。
如果你有任何疑問,你可以問他們,如果你認為他們很好,你可以採用他們。
-
l 用於表示前面的0x3a型別為 long。
-
請一分鐘閱讀。 C 語言程式設計。
(1)3×2÷
2) 公尺。 從出發到第十次遇到R車合作圈。 公尺。 >>>More